> On Thu, Aug 28, 2014 at 10:42 AM,  <gottl...@nyu.edu> wrote:
>> I know this is trivial and apologize in advance for what must be a simple
>> (non-gentoo) error on my part.
>>
>> In /home/gottlieb/bin/dia I have the following
>>     #!/bin/bash
>>     /usr/bin/dia --integrated
>>
>> ls -l /home/gottlieb/bin/dia gives
>>     -rwxr-xr-x 1 gottlieb gottlieb 38 Aug 28 11:28 /home/gottlieb/bin/dia
>>
>> echo $PATH gives
>>     
>> /home/gottlieb/bin/:/usr/local/bin:/usr/bin:/bin:/opt/bin:/usr/x86_64-pc-linux-gnu/gcc-bin/4.8.2:/usr/games/bin
>>
>> which dia gives
>>     /home/gottlieb/bin/dia
>>
>> `which dia`
>>     correctly starts dia in "integrated" (one window) mode
>>
>> /home/gottlieb/bin/dia
>>     correctly starts in integrated mode
>>
>> /usr/bin/dia
>>     correctly starts dia in the default (two window) mode
>>
>> BUT plain
>> dia
>>     incorrectly starts dia in the default mode.
>>
>> What am I missing?
>
> What's the output of "alias"? What happens if you execute "dia", in quotes?

No relevant aliases.  The old shell is gone and new shells work so can't
test in original state.  "dia" works fine.  As Kerin stated, the problem
was that I needed to run hash -r in the old shell (or start a new one).
